Secondhand Vaping: E-Cigarettes Pose a Risk to More Than Just the User

itay-kabalo-Un4hgKZs6og-unsplash.jpg

If you have children, you may have switched from smoking to vaping when you’re around them in an effort to protect them from the dangers of secondhand smoke. However, it turns out that vaping around them… or even vaping in a room they will later be in… poses very serious risks to their health and safety.

A recent study showed that many parents who refuse to smoke in front of their children are likely to vape around them, believing that it’s safer. The study examined data from 2016 and 2017. It showed that while many parents have rules about not smoking around their children, they considered vaping to be different.

Dr. Jonathan Winickoff, the lead author of this study, said, in an interview with Today, “We think parents are trying to use these products to protect their kids, unfortunately, what we’re seeing is they’re using these products in ways that they would never dream of using a cigarette: right in front of their kids, in their home, in their car… and that’s disturbing.” Dr. Winickoff is a practicing general pediatrician and researcher at MassGeneral Hospital for Children.

He says that the vapor emitted from these products is not water, as many people believe, but is actually a “sticky goo” that gets turned into an ultra-fine aerosol with tiny particles that get inhaled deep into the lungs.

According to the CDC, substances found in vaping aerosol include:

  • Heavy metals, including lead

  • Cancer-causing chemicals

  • Flavoring like diacetyl, a chemical that’s been linked to a serious, irreversible lung disease called obliterative bronchiolitis

  • Volatile organic compounds, which may have adverse health effects

In addition, the American Cancer Society notes that formaldehyde may also form if the liquid overheats or not enough liquid is reaching the heating element.

Beyond the dangers of secondhand vaping, there’s the dangers they refer to as “thirdhand”, which involve the residue left behind on surfaces and in dust. This is a danger especially for young children and toddlers, who may be putting items in their mouths, as well as crawling or playing on the floor and generally interacting with surfaces more than adults normally do.

“The amount of poisonings due to unintentional exposure to e-cigarette solutions containing nicotine has increased exponentially in the United States since 2011, with several fatalities” [sic] says Dr. Ellen Rome, pediatrician and head of the Center for Adolescent Medicine at Cleveland Clinic. She adds that the e-liquid refills, or pods, look a little like Legos, and could easily be swallowed by an active toddler. “The Child Nicotine Poisoning Prevention Act of 2015 now requires containers of e-liquid to come in child-resistant packaging, yet we still get thousands of toxic exposures in children each year. The lithium-ion batteries used in the heating element have also been found to explode, leading to chemical burns and fires,” says Dr. Rome.

Of course, the dangers of ingesting pods, or coming into contact with the residue, not only apply to people, but also extend to our four-legged friends, who may pick up the residue on their paws and then lick their paws.
